KEEN to brush up on your pointing or shooting; wondering what a cochonnet or mène are? Then polish up your boules and get along to Villefranche-du-Périgord in a couple of weeks.
The first concours de pétanque organised by the newly formed festival committee of the village, will take place on Saturday 17 June from 16h.
The competition is open to all and will operate with teams of two, costing 5 euros per person with a drink included.
A bar and snacks will be available, with the event taking place at the boulodrome in Villefranche-du-Périgord, which is found just off the D660 near the small pond in the village.
